Tuesday 03 July 2018

The University of Adelaide and the University of South Australia have recently announced that they are undertaking a consultative process to consider the benefits of creating a new university through merging.

A period of consultation will take place over the next six months and details about the process will be announced in the coming weeks.

At this time no decision to merge has been made, and the period of consultation will not impact current students or new students who enrol in 2019.

Current students and new students in 2019 will be able to complete their degree and receive a testamur/ parchment from the University at which they commence their studies.
